Transaction 341aed8f1d99c9b99e65bd5feabf8590160271080b41f40a1334df7946718dd9

4 Input
1 Outputs
  • 341aed8f1d99c9b99e65bd5feabf8590160271080b41f40a1334df7946718dd9:0
  • value  12582586
    address  1PuGeJyVKYj3F822kUpqH2TW1XGmjLSBZL